Unless you represent every detail of the task up front, you will not be comparing apples to apples when you get proposals. That indicates defining the sort of flooring, counter top material, illumination, also cabinet hardware. If you do not, a service provider might think higher-end options, as well as you might end up overpaying. How Much Is a Home Depot kitchen remodel?

How prices compare. According to Dan DiClerico, home expert with HomeAdvisor (and independent research), most Home Depot kitchens will be in the $20,000 to $25,000 range, installed, while you can have an IKEA kitchen for $10,000 to $15,000 (plus installation), not including the flooring.

I invested concerning $5,000 total amount for a scratch-and-dent fridge; a bargain smoothtop convection array; a stopped dishwashing machine; an Ikea array hood and also a garbage disposal from Amazon. Sign up for ConsumerReports.org ($ 30/year) and download and install the smartphone application so you can look up costs while you remain in stores. Purchasing throughout among Ikea's three annual kitchen area sales saved me 20 percent-- about $1,200-- on cupboards, equipment, a farmhouse sink, tap and also variety hood. How often should you redo your kitchen?

Kitchens are one of the most heavily trafficked rooms in the home with most homeowners entering them two to three times a day or more than 1,000 times a year. Due to the high rate of use, our contractors here at Legal Eagle Contractors recommend remodeling your kitchen every 10 to 15 years.

Whatever your spending plan, it would certainly not be a negative suggestion to consider an extra 10% -20% for contingency objectives. Labor delays, factors like negative climate, or just inevitable situations like clinical emergency situations will certainly press your prices up and you instead be risk-free than sorry. Do painted kitchen cabinets look cheap?

Painting costs a lot less than buying new cabinets and having them installed. If you need to make an economical choice, painting is the way to go. Even if you are not forced into making the most economical decision, painting is still an attractive option because it gives you more money to spend elsewhere.
